site stats

Swashbuckle lowercase routes

Splet01. jan. 2024 · If you are adding Swagger manually to your API project, you first need to add the Swashbuckle.AspNetCore. At the time of this post, the latest version is 5.6.3. In the Startup.cs file in the ConfigureServices () you need to add the following section configuring Swagger: services.AddSwaggerGen(c => { Splet16. avg. 2024 · Convert URLs to lowercase By default, the routes appear with the initial in capital letters, for me this is less readable. For example, api/Teams instead of api/teams. …

Swashbuckle.AspNetCore Documentation - Read the Docs

Splet07. nov. 2024 · The most important parameters are the Name() and In() where the API Key name is specified in Name and In() determines where to place the API Key. In our example here we want this place in the header and we want it to be called “API-Key”. After we specify the ApiKey in the first configuration section we need to tell SwaggerUi to enable the API … Spletpublic void Apply (SwaggerDocument swaggerDoc, DocumentFilterContext context) { // Lowercase all routes, for Swagger, as discussed here: // … easley sc to charlotte nc https://rimguardexpress.com

Generate url in documentation with lower case · Issue #834

Splet31. jul. 2024 · There are three main components in the Swashbuckle package: Swashbuckle.AspNetCore.Swagger: This contains the Swagger object model and the middleware to expose SwaggerDocument objects as JSON. Swashbuckle.AspNetCore.SwaggerGen: A Swagger generator that builds … Splet31. mar. 2024 · Swashbuckle relies on code inspection and basically transforms C#-stuff into Swagger. It messes up the routes and puts the “version”-part as a parameter into … Splet21. sep. 2024 · Launch the app, and navigate to http://localhost:/swagger/v1/swagger.json. The generated document describing … c \u0026 c family roofing willow grove pa

First Letter Lowercase · Issue #829 · domaindrivendev/Swashbuckle …

Category:Swashbuckle/Swagger not picking up routes from config

Tags:Swashbuckle lowercase routes

Swashbuckle lowercase routes

Respect the LowercaseUrls Routing Setting · Issue #74

Splet05. apr. 2024 · Swashbuckle definition: to engage in swashbuckling Meaning, pronunciation, translations and examples Splet02. jan. 2024 · To enforce lowercase URLs, create an IRule-based rule that will redirect any uppercase URLs to lowercase URLs. see this stackoverflow answer and IRule-based rule …

Swashbuckle lowercase routes

Did you know?

Splet15. mar. 2024 · Swashbuckle 有三个主要组件: Swashbuckle.AspNetCore.Swagger :将 SwaggerDocument 对象公开为 JSON 终结点的 Swagger 对象模型和中间件。 Swashbuckle.AspNetCore.SwaggerGen :从路由、控制器和模型直接生成 SwaggerDocument 对象的 Swagger 生成器。 它通常与 Swagger 终结点中间件结合,以 … Splet11. jan. 2024 · Swashbuckle, ApiExplorer, and Routing. Swashbuckle relies heavily on ApiExplorer, the API metadata layer that ships with ASP.NET Core. If you're using the …

Splet23. sep. 2024 · As you can see, in your case you do have a route where the parameter is included in the route, that means this parameter will be inferred as Binding from Path and that will affect how Swashbuckle deal with the route and … SpletSwashbuckle.AspNetCore Documentation, Release 5.0.0-beta Swashbuckle will only generate a single application/jsonmedia type for the relevant request body and response definitions: Note: If you’ve configured your application to support XML media types (as describedhere), then Swashbuckle will automatically list the additional media type.

SpletIn the Configure method,you should expose the generated Swagger as JSON endpoint (s) by one of following method: Add endpoints if you're using endpoint-based routing. app. MapEndpoints ( endpoints => { // ... endpoints. MapSwagger (); … Splet1.Install the Swashbuckle.AspNetCore metapackage into your ASP.NET Core application: > dotnet add package Swashbuckle.AspNetCore or via Package Manager ... > Install …

SpletSwashbuckle definition, to work, behave, or perform as a swashbuckler. See more.

Splet31. mar. 2024 · Swashbuckle relies on code inspection and basically transforms C#-stuff into Swagger. It messes up the routes and puts the “version”-part as a parameter into each method. So we have to help it a little bit. Step 1 is to add 2 so called filters. c \u0026 c farm and home lebanon moSplet13. mar. 2024 · Swashbuckle には 3 つの主要なコンポーネントがあります。 Swashbuckle.AspNetCore.Swagger: SwaggerDocument オブジェクトを JSON エンドポイントとして公開するための Swagger オブジェクト モデルとミドルウェア。. Swashbuckle.AspNetCore.SwaggerGen: ルート、コントローラー、モデルから直接 … c\u0026c farm supply bolivarc \u0026 c farm supply lebanon moSplet28. jun. 2024 · 在搜索框中输入“Swashbuckle.AspNetCore” 从“浏览”选项卡中选择“Swashbuckle.AspNetCore”包,然后单击“安装” 添加并配置 Swagger 中间件 首先引入命名空间: using Swashbuckle.AspNetCore.Swagger; 将 Swagger 生成器添加到 Startup.ConfigureServices 方法中的服务集合中: //注册Swagger生成器,定义一个和多 … c \u0026 c fencing inc - joppaSpletSwashbuckle, ApiExplorer, and Routing Swashbuckle relies heavily on ApiExplorer, the API metadata layer that ships with ASP.NET Core. If you're using the AddMvc helper to bootstrap the MVC stack, then ApiExplorer will be automatically registered and … easley sc to hilton head scSplet02. sep. 2024 · Swashbuckle Override Route Name in Documentation. I need to display a custom route name for a controller action in the Swagger documentation but I can't use … easley sc to galveston txhttp://wmpratt.com/swagger-and-asp-net-web-api-part-1/ c \u0026 c farm \u0026 home supply inc bolivar mo